Abstract

The invention relates to a flange plate positioning method. A positioning fixture needs to be used. The flange plate positioning method includes the following steps that A, primary fixing is conducted, a driving mechanism is started and a circular pressure plate is used for pressing a flange plate tightly; B, secondary fixing is performed, negative pressure is formed in each negative pressure channel, and the flange plate is adsorbed and fixed; and C, third-time fixing is carried out, and pressing wheels are used for pressing the flange plate tightly once again. Compared with the prior art, due to arrangement of the circular pressure plate and pressing devices in the scheme, the whole fixture can press and fix the flange plate for three times, and therefore the multidirectional fixation function on the flange plate by the fixture is achieved, the flange plate is fixed stably, and moving or skewing cannot happen easily.

Description

technical field [0001] The invention relates to the technical field of positioning and clamping, in particular to a method for positioning a flange. Background technique [0002] In the process of inserting the internal teeth of the existing flange plate, the flange plate moves due to the large inserting force, which leads to the phenomenon of disordered teeth. During the clamping process of the flange plate, it takes a long time to find the alignment There are many disadvantages such as affecting work efficiency, low processing quality, inconvenient installation and disassembly, and poor stability of the flange during the slotting process.
